Chicago Manual of Style

About this Guide

This guide is intended to cover only the Notes and Bibliography system.

For each type of source in this guide, both the general form and a specific example will be provided.

The following format will be used:

  • Full Note - use the first time that you cite a source. It includes the author/editor name(s), title information, publication information, and page(s) cited.
  • Subsequent Note (also known as shortened note) -  use after the first time you cite a source. Includes Author's last name, title (shortened if the full title is more than 4 words), page(s) cited.
  • Bibliography - use when you are compiling the Bibliography that appears at the end of your paper. Includes the author/editor name(s), title information, publication information

Information on citing and several of the examples were drawn from The Chicago Manual of Style (17th ed.).
